Sheep on Torr Head, County Antrim, Northern Ireland


Size: 5760px × 3840px
Photo credit: © kevers / Alamy / Afripics
License: Royalty Free
Model Released: No

Keywords: animal, antrim, coast, countryside, county, cushendun, europe, head, ireland, irish, landmark, landscape, nature, northern, sheep, shore, torr, uk